Chapter 98 Surrounded by Wolves
Although Ximen Qing intended to keep Zheng Tu at his residence for drinks and conversation, he was currently busy with many tasks, including settling his newly arrived son-in-law and daughter, packing his belongings, and gathering information.
Zheng Tu was a sensible man, and seeing this, he didn't bother him any longer. After drinking three cups of sworn brotherhood wine, he bid farewell to Ximen Qing and left.
For several days in a row, the gates of the Ximen residence remained tightly shut, refusing all visitors. Even the servants inside were unusually cautious in their comings and goings. The usual bustling scene of carriages and horses was gone, replaced by a sense of quietude.
For a time, Qinghe County was calm and peaceful.
At first, everything was fine, but as time went on, Ximen's sudden decision to close his doors to guests made his enemies in Qinghe County sense something unusual.
In Qinghe County, who doesn't know that Ximen Qing is usually the most flamboyant? He spends his days either drinking and listening to music with Ying Bojue and other hangers-on, or wandering around the streets and alleys of brothels. He has never had such a secluded life.
The first to notice something amiss was not that cunning old fox.
On the contrary, Zhang Erguan, the pockmarked man who was ignorant and incompetent, was the kind of lecherous and playful fellow who often bumped into Ximen Qing or heard those beautiful women talk about Ximen Qing's romantic affairs.
These past few days, he has continued to frequent places like the Lichun Courtyard and Xiaoxiang Pavilion for entertainment. While joking with the courtesans, he casually asked:
"Why haven't we seen Master Ximen lately? Is he being kept under control by his wife at home?"
The girls all shook their heads: "It's strange, we haven't seen Uncle Ximen for quite some time. The other day, one of the girls was talking about how Uncle Ximen promised to give her a pair of bracelets, but we haven't seen him since."
Zhang Erguan frowned, a vague guess forming in his mind, yet he wasn't sure.
So it seems something big is about to happen, and it might just be an opportunity for the Zhang family!
After a short while, he shivered, and suddenly all other thoughts vanished from his mind.
He rode away from the brothel and headed straight for his uncle, Zhang the wealthy man's, residence.
Such an important matter must be discussed with the elders.
That Zhang family was one of the wealthiest men in Qinghe County, running a silk shop and possessing immense wealth.
He was over sixty years old, stingy by nature but lustful. Because his first wife, Madam Yu, was strong and domineering, he had never been able to remarry or take a concubine, and had no children to this day. Therefore, he treated his nephew, Zhang Erguan, as his own son.
There are even rumors circulating that Zhang Erguan is actually the illegitimate son of Zhang Dahu from his early years away.
This wealthy man had a long-standing grudge against Ximen Qing. As Ximen Qing's business grew bigger and bigger, he also extended his reach into the silk shop.
Both of them were in the silk business. Qinghe County was only so big; for every extra penny Ximen Qing earned, he earned one less.
In previous years, Zhang Da Hu tried several times to compete for customers and lower prices, but Ximen Qing suppressed him with his methods. At that time, Ximen Qing was at the height of his power and had connections in both the legal and illegal worlds. What kind of ability did he have?
Seeing that he couldn't win the argument, Zhang, the wealthy man, kept swallowing his anger.
Upon hearing his nephew mention that Ximen Qing had been staying indoors for days and had not been seen at the brothels, a glint of light flashed in Zhang the landlord's old eyes.
He stroked his beard and pondered for a long time. He was an old and shrewd man. Although he was not sure what had happened to Ximen Qing, there was no risk in taking this opportunity to spread some rumors and disrupt the other party's business. He could also take this opportunity to test the waters.
"Go ahead," Zhang the landlord instructed in a low voice. "Find a few gossips and spread the word in teahouses and taverns that... Ximen Qing has run into trouble and his family is about to be raided. Remember, don't say that we spread this; just say it's common gossip."
Zhang Erguan understood and immediately made arrangements.
This rumor spread like wildfire, and within two or three days, gossip about Ximen Qing's downfall spread throughout Qinghe County, causing quite a stir.
Although it was just a rumor, the weavers in the cloth shops, the customers of the pawnshops, and so on couldn't help but feel a little more apprehensive.
Business at Ximen Qing's shops suddenly became much quieter.
The other families who had grudges against Ximen Qing changed their tune and began to make moves in secret.
Someone secretly contacted the old manager of Ximen Qing's shop, offering them a large sum of money to secretly hide the goods and accounts, waiting for Ximen Qing to be too busy to take care of himself before they would seize his shop.
Those who had been overshadowed, taken advantage of, and sworn enemies by Ximen Qing in the past were now all harboring their own secrets. Some were secretly investigating, some were fanning the flames, and some were taking advantage of his misfortune.
The surface of this pool in Qinghe County may appear calm, but beneath it, turbulent currents are brewing.

Meanwhile, Jiang Zhushan, after being extorted by Lu Hua and Zhang Sheng, pawned his clinic and dismissed his apprentices, and lived a very impoverished life during this period.
The once high-ranking and respectable imperial physician is now reduced to carrying a medicine chest and becoming a wandering doctor who treats patients on the streets, walking alone through the alleys.
Those patients who had been neglected or mistreated by him, none of them had a pleasant look when they saw him; some even spat at him to his face.
As a result, business became increasingly bleak, and people often went hungry.
That day, Jiang Zhushan was walking dejectedly through a secluded alley when he suddenly heard hushed voices coming from inside the wall.
"I heard that Master Ximen is about to fall from power. I wonder if the promise he made to send us to work as servants last time still stands?"
Another person scoffed, "Is this something we should be worrying about? Thirty taels of silver isn't enough for your appetite?..."
Jiang Zhushan froze.
Though the voice was faint, he would remember it even if he turned to ashes!
It was none other than Lu Hua, the grass snake, and Zhang Sheng, the street rat, who had tried to extort money from him that day!
If it weren't for those two, how could I have ended up in this state today?
He pressed himself against the wall, barely daring to breathe, straining his ears to listen. The sounds from inside grew increasingly low and intermittent:
"...Second Uncle Zheng...Master Ximen ordered...to deal with that Physician Jiang...who told him to offend him..."
"...That prescription...the quack doctor misled people...he deserved it..."
Although Jiang Zhushan only heard the general outline, he had already pieced together the whole story.
I was so angry that my blood rushed to my head, and my hands and feet felt cold.
The extortion and beatings I suffered for no reason that day, the inexplicable loss of the lawsuit in the yamen... it turns out that it was all instigated by Ximen Qing behind the scenes!
The reason for all of this was that he had offended that man surnamed Zheng!
He quietly took a few steps back, and seeing that no one was around, he quickly left the alley.
He stopped after turning two street corners and finding a secluded spot, his face ashen, and said through gritted teeth, each word distinct:
"Well... well, what a scoundrel surnamed Zheng! Well, what a Ximen Qing! I, Jiang Zhushan, will never forgive you!"
Jiang Zhushan's chest heaved violently, his face filled with resentment and malice.
It is:
The news leaked out, and wolves lurked, eavesdropping in the bamboo grove, fueling their hatred.
A sinister plot was brewing in the shadows, and disasters were piling up one after another.
